The 6 dB per octave roll-off is simply an approximation of the properties of the first order RC circuit - low pass filter design, i.e. it is not a convention or related to the fact that it is the double of 3 dB. Actually the roll-off is not exactly 6 dB per octave, it is 20log2 = 6,0205999132796239042... and this 20log2 formula again is a ...

Very Soft - The lightest compression is applied to the image highlights. WebMar 24, 2024 · A filter of the nth order will have a roll-off rate of 6×n dB/octave or 20×n dB/decade. So, an 8th-order filter has a roll-off rate of 48 dB per octave or 160 dB per decade. WebRolloff: The slope of the filter’s response in the transition region between the pass-band and stop-band. Jan 5, 2024 ... Curve A is a first-order filter with a roll-off of 6 dB per octave, while curve B is a second-order filter with a roll-off of 12 dB per octave, and so on. For higher order filters, the roll-off is (6*N) dB per octave, where N is the order of the filter. ...
